Cosy Welsh Cottage - Views & Log burner
Tyn y Coed is a beautifully appointed detached welsh stone cottage, set in an AONB in the pretty village of Cwm. Sleeping 4 adults and two children, a recently fitted kitchen, open dining / living area plus a utility room, one downstairs bedroom w/ensuite and two further bedrooms upstairs along with the family bathroom. This authentic welsh cottage also allows one small well behaved dog so you can bring that additional important member of your family with you!
A short walk from the local pub restaurant, you are rurally set but a stones throw from all of the amenities you might need during your authentic cottage break.
With a cosy wood-burner in the living area, you can choose to stay in and admire the countryside views or explore the many walks accessible from the door such as the Offa’s Dyke footpath which passes close by.
